WebIsaiah 9:6-7 New Living Translation 6 For a child is born to us, a son is given to us. The government will rest on his shoulders. And he will be called: Wonderful Counselor,[ a] Mighty God, Everlasting Father, Prince of Peace. 7 His government and its peace will never end. He will rule with fairness and justice from the throne of his ancestor David
WebIsaiah brings a word of comfort to the king. He tells him he does not have any need to fear as there is no real danger. Notice the almost contemptuous way God refers to these two invading armies and their kings. "Smoldering stumps of firebrands" he calls them. Their fire has gone out; there is nothing but smoke left.
